Kinds Of Driving Licenses in Poland
In Poland, driving licenses are categorized into various classes, each corresponding to various types of lorries. Below is a table summarizing the classes:
| License Class | Vehicle Type | Age Requirement |
|---|---|---|
| AM | Mopeds, scooters | 14 years |
| A1 | Motorcycles (up to 125cc) | 16 years |
| A | Bikes (over 125cc) | 24 years |
| B | Automobiles (up to 3.5 heaps) | 18 years |
| C | Trucks (over 3.5 loads) | 21 years |
| D | Buses | 24 years |
| BE | Vehicle and trailer | Differs by age |

Steps to Apply for a Polish Driving License
The process for obtaining a Polish driving license can be broken down into numerous actions:
Step 1: Obtain a Medical Certificate
- Set up a consultation with a qualified physician.
- Go through an examination to confirm your physical and mental fitness to drive.
Step 2: Complete Driver's Education
- Enlist in an authorized driving school if you are a novice.
- Complete the required theoretical and useful training.
Step 3: Pass the Theory Test
- Evaluation your driving understanding through research study materials or classes.
- Take the theory test, which covers rules of the road, traffic signs, and safe driving practices.
Step 4: Pass the Practical Driving Test
- Schedule a practical driving evaluation with the local authority.
- Demonstrate your skills in numerous driving conditions.
Step 5: Submit Your Application
- Collect all needed documents and submit them to the regional driving license authority.
- Pay the required fees.
Step 6: Receive Your License
- Upon passing both the theory and useful tests, and after processing your application, you will receive your Polish driving license.
